One of the interesting fact about Sagada is the variety of rice they offer. Well they have plenty as far as I can remember after a series of chitchat with a couple of restaurant owners and locals. Red rice is the most favorite instead of the white rice because of the nutrients you get. I was told red rice can only be found in Sagada. Sagada red rice is grown and harvested from the mountains and the lush green rice terraces. So I was kind of like more interested with the selection of rice in Sagada.

Lemon Pie house- The restaurant is known for its delicious lemon pies obviously as the restaurant name implies. They also serve egg pies. coffee and other sandwiches. Complimentary wifi connection for their customers can be taken advantaged here too. Now if you want to bring home lemon pie make sure you pre-order them a day in advance to avoid inconvenience as their stock runs out.

Yoghurt house- This is one of my personal favorite restaurant. If you just want to hang out after a hiking or spelunking trip then head to Yoghurt house and have a good time. A few minutes of walk downhill and it is located near the the tourist center which is just a few distance away from the  municipal hall. Yoghurt house opens from 7am and closes late at 9pm. Aside from their famous yoghurt they also serve pasta dishes and sandwiches. Don’t miss yoghurt house when you are in Sagada.

Log Cabin Restaurant- This restaurant is open for dinner only. Located right in front of Strawberry Cafe is best known for their Saturday Night buffet featuring the cooking and kitchen style of a french native chef. Meal starts at Php150 to Php500.
